There is the standard size and the mini. I would have said I don't have such a small head. If I now do the measurement to determine whether standard or mini according to the Shokz instructions (behind ear to the other behind ear > 23.5 cm = standard), however, I pretty clearly have to take the mini. Now I'm confused, because 1: Obviously many more standard than mini are sold 2: I would clearly need a mini, even though the head is not that small. How do you see it, what is your experience with the size?
